/*!
|
||||
* \brief The UnixSignalWatcherPrivate class implements the back-end signal
|
||||
* handling for the UnixSignalWatcher.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\see http://qt-project.org/doc/qt-5.0/qtdoc/unix-signals.html
|
||||
*/
|
||||
class UnixSignalWatcherPrivate : public QObject
|
||||
{
|
||||
UnixSignalWatcher * const q_ptr;
|
||||
Q_DECLARE_PUBLIC(UnixSignalWatcher)
|
||||
|
||||
public:
|
||||
UnixSignalWatcherPrivate(UnixSignalWatcher *q);
|
||||
~UnixSignalWatcherPrivate();
|
||||
|
||||
void watchForSignal(int signal);
|
||||
static void signalHandler(int signal);
|
||||
|
||||
void _q_onNotify(int sockfd);
|
||||
|
||||
private:
|
||||
static int sockpair[2];
|
||||
QSocketNotifier *notifier;
|
||||
QList<int> watchedSignals;
|
||||
};
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
int U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::sockpair[2];
|
||||
|
||||
U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::UnixSignalWatcherPrivate(UnixSignalWatcher *q) :
|
||||
q_ptr(q)
|
||||
{
|
||||
// Create socket pair
|
||||
if (::socketpair(AF_UNIX, SOCK_STREAM, 0, sockpair)) {
|
||||
qDebug() << "UnixSignalWatcher: socketpair: " << ::strerror(errno);
|
||||
return;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// Create a notifier for the read end of the pair
|
||||
notifier = new QSocketNotifier(sockpair[1], QSocketNotifier::Read);
|
||||
QObject::connect(notifier, SIGNAL(activated(int)), q, SLOT(_q_onNotify(int)));
|
||||
notifier->setEnabled(true);
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::~UnixSignalWatcherPrivate()
|
||||
{
|
||||
delete notifier;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/*!
|
||||
* Registers a handler for the given Unix \a signal. The handler will write to
|
||||
* a socket pair, the other end of which is connected to a QSocketNotifier.
|
||||
* This provides a way to break out of the asynchronous context from which the
|
||||
* signal handler is called and back into the Qt event loop.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
void U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::watchForSignal(int signal)
|
||||
{
|
||||
if (watchedSignals.contains(signal)) {
|
||||
qDebug() << "Already watching for signal" << signal;
|
||||
return;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// Register a sigaction which will write to the socket pair
|
||||
struct sigaction sigact;
|
||||
sigact.sa_handler = U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::signalHandler;
|
||||
sigact.sa_flags = 0;
|
||||
::sigemptyset(&sigact.sa_mask);
|
||||
sigact.sa_flags |= SA_RESTART;
|
||||
if (::sigaction(signal, &sigact, NULL)) {
|
||||
qDebug() << "UnixSignalWatcher: sigaction: " << ::strerror(errno);
|
||||
return;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
watchedSignals.append(signal);
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/*!
|
||||
* Called when a Unix \a signal is received. Write to the socket to wake up the
|
||||
* QSocketNotifier.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
void U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::signalHandler(int signal)
|
||||
{
|
||||
ssize_t nBytes = ::write(sockpair[0], &signal, sizeof(signal));
|
||||
Q_UNUSED(nBytes);
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/*!
|
||||
* Called when the signal handler has written to the socket pair. Emits the Unix
|
||||
* signal as a Qt signal.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
void UnixSignalWatcherPrivate::_q_onNotify(int sockfd)
|
||||
{
|
||||
Q_Q(UnixSignalWatcher);
|
||||
|
||||
int signal;
|
||||
ssize_t nBytes = ::read(sockfd, &signal, sizeof(signal));
|
||||
Q_UNUSED(nBytes);
|
||||
qDebug() << "Caught signal:" << ::strsignal(signal);
|
||||
emit q->unixSignal(signal);
|
||||
}
